Johann Pestalozzi emphasized hands-on learning, active participation, and individualized instruction. Maria Montessori built upon these principles, adding more structure and materials to promote independence and self-directed learning in her educational approach. Both educators believed in providing a nurturing environment that supports the holistic development of children.

Q: What was Johann pestalozzi's teaching methods im montessori?

Who had the five formal steps of learning and teaching?

Johann Herbart. His five formal steps to learning and teaching are preparation, presentation, association, generalization and application.
